Common Symptoms of ADHD in Adults
ADHD symptoms in adults can be categorized into two primary domains: inattention and hyperactivity/impulsivity. Below is a table detailing these symptoms.
Table 1: Common Symptoms of ADHD in Adults
| Sign Type | Symptoms |
|---|---|
| Negligence | Trouble organizing jobs, frequently negligent mistakes, difficulties sustaining attention in jobs, forgetfulness in daily activities, avoidance of tasks requiring sustained psychological effort. |
| Hyperactivity/Impulsivity | Fidgeting or tapping hands, uneasyness, trouble staying seated, excessive talking, disrupting others in discussions, impulsive decision-making. |
These symptoms can differ in strength and might alter in time. For some individuals, symptoms may have been lifelong, while for others, they might have established later on in life due to ecological elements or changes in individual scenarios.
Free ADHD Tests for Adults
Before looking for expert assistance, numerous adults turn to free online ADHD tests. These tests often consist of questionnaires created to assess symptoms and their seriousness.
Table 2: Free ADHD Tests Available Online
| Test Name | Description | Link |
|---|---|---|
| 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) | A widely-used screening tool that helps identify symptoms of ADHD in adults. | ASRS |
| World Health Organization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ale | A two-part survey evaluating ADHD symptoms based upon DSM requirements. | WHO ASRS |
| Mind Diagnostics ADHD Test | This diagnostic quiz examines various aspects of ADHD and offers scoring. | Mind Diagnostics |
| Psychology Today ADHD Test | Offers a fast assessment based upon ADHD symptoms and behaviors. | Psychology Today |
While these tests can be a practical beginning point, it is important to bear in mind that just a qualified psychological health specialist can provide a definitive diagnosis.
Next Steps After Testing
If a person's self-assessment indicates the existence of ADHD symptoms, the following actions can assist direct the next actions:
- Consult a Mental Health Professional: It's vital to discuss the outcomes with a psychologist or psychiatrist who concentrates on ADHD.
- Collect Records: Prepare appropriate individual and case history for the appointment.
- Consider Further Assessment: Be prepared for detailed testing or assessments which may consist of interviews, behavioral evaluations, or standardized testing.
- Check Out Treatment Options: Discuss potential treatment methods, consisting of treatments, medications, and lifestyle modifications.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Can I self-diagnose ADHD utilizing online tests?
While online ADHD tests can offer initial insights, self-diagnosis is not recommended. An extensive examination by a healthcare specialist is vital for an accurate diagnosis.
2. Are online ADHD tests dependable?
Online tests can differ in quality and accuracy. Try to find trustworthy sources that provide evidence-based assessments and consider them as a starting point instead of definitive proof of ADHD.
3. What if I score high up on an online ADHD test?
A high rating may recommend that you might gain from further examination. Go over the results with a mental health professional to identify the next actions.
4. Exist treatment alternatives for adult ADHD?
Yes, treatment typically consists of a combination of psychotherapy, medication, and lifestyle modifications tailored to the person's needs.
5. Can ADHD symptoms change with age?
Yes, ADHD symptoms can alter gradually. Adults may experience various difficulties compared to what they faced as kids, needing modifications in management techniques.
